The findings were published in Brain and Behaviour. Our findings suggest that the mechanisms we observed might spur brain tumour development at a postnatal stage.” “These progenitor cells, which continue to be generated throughout the human lifespan, are known to be the cell of origin for brain tumours like diffuse midline glioma. “We saw that too much PDGFRA interfered with differentiation of progenitor cells that give rise to cells that make myelin,” continued Becher. Of course, more research is needed to confirm our results and explore further.”īecher also pointed out that the current study focused on prenatal events, which might explain why no tumours were formed, since timing is very important in cancer development. “Blocking this receptor might prove to be a novel strategy to treat myelination disorders like MS. “Our study provides a new model for studying hypomyelination,” stated Oren Becher, senior author on the study.

Rather, the mice exhibited stunted growth, ataxia and a severe loss of myelination in the brain and spinal cord.ĭiscover how scientists created a cellular blueprint of multiple sclerosis lesions: They found that over-expression of PDGFRA did not cause tumours, as anticipated. The researchers developed a conditional knock-in (KI) mouse model that over-expresses wild type (WT) human PDGFRA (hPDGFRA) in prenatal Olig2-expressing progenitors. The cellular and molecular changes that occur in OPCs in response to unregulated PDGFRA expression, however, are not known. PDGFRA is often genetically amplified or mutated in many types of gliomas, including diffuse midline glioma (DMG). Platelet-derived growth factor (PDGF) signalling, through the ligand PDGF-A and its receptor PDGFRA, is important for the growth and maintenance of oligodendrocyte progenitor cells (OPCs) in the central nervous system (CNS), the team explain in their paper. A team at the Ann & Robert H Lurie Children’s Hospital of Chicago, US, have made a discovery that could lead to a new model for researching diseases of hypomyelination such as multiple sclerosis (MS) and potentially aid in the identification of drug targets.
